I got a lot of enjoyment out of this movie. There was a lot of time waiting for something to happen, but not in a boring type of way. More in an anticipatory way. I kept waiting for the queal-like-a-pig scene of course, but had a couple interesting thoughts.
(1) It gave me a different opinion of Burt Reynolds from what I had before. (2) What the heck was up with Ned Beatty's teeth? (3) It shows how movies have changed. I kept waiting for the other shoe to drop at the end or for them to take out hordes of rednecks, but it was really more about this on eicident on the river and how they dealt with the aftermath.
